72976SCS - 2" 302/304 Stainless Steel Compression Spring

Inventory Status
Estimated Lead Time

Compression spring manufactured from 302/304 stainless steel with 5 coils and closed & ground ends. This spring features an O.D. of 1.937", and an I.D. of 1.553".

Unit System
Specs (in standard)
Label Value
Brand Century Spring
Display Name 72976S
Ends Closed & Ground
Finish None
Free Length 2 in
Inside Diameter 1.553 in
Material 302/304 Stainless Steel
Outside Diameter 1.937 in
Part Type Standard
Rate 105.57 lbs/in
SKU 72976SCS
Solid Length 0.96 in
Suggested Max Deflection 0.86 in
Suggested Max Load 90 lbf
Total Coils 5
Wire Diameter 0.192 in
